The board approved audited standalone financial results for FY25 at its May 9, 2025 meeting. Total revenue jumped sharply to Rs. 186.05 lakhs in FY25 from Rs. 19.86 lakhs in FY24, driven by revenue from operations of Rs. 80.73 lakhs (against nil earlier) and other income of Rs. 105.32 lakhs. However, the company slipped into a loss with FY25 profit after tax at Rs. (1.05) lakhs versus a profit of Rs. 6.45 lakhs last year, and EPS turned negative at Rs. (0.02). The company also raised Rs. 507.26 lakhs via 1,00,25,000 convertible warrants allotted on a preferential basis, boosting cash from operations-related outflows significantly. The statutory auditor PPKG & Co. issued an unmodified (clean) opinion on the results.
The sharp revenue jump is encouraging but the bottom-line loss and negative operating cash flow of Rs. 229 lakhs suggest the business is still not self-sustaining. The fresh warrant infusion improves liquidity for now, but shareholders should watch whether the company can convert this into genuine operational profits in coming quarters.
